How Datum Features are Shown on a Drawing The Datum features on a drawing are denoted with a series of capital letters. These letters are in boxes and tied to the Datum feature with a black triangle. This letter will also show up in any feature control frame that uses this Datum feature as a reference.
Datums are theoretical and only simulated by Measurement Equipment (Gauge pins, Granite slabs, angle plates, computer generated planes, etc) Datum Features are real, tangible features on a part where the measurement equipment would physically touch or measure.
Definition: A Datum is theoretical exact plane, axis or point location that GD&T or dimensional tolerances are referenced to. You can think of them as an anchor for the entire part; where the other features are referenced from. A Datum feature is usually an important functional feature that needs to be controlled during measurement as well.
In GD&T this is called Datum Reference Frame whereas in mathematics it is the Cartesian coordinate system invented by Rene Descartes in France (1596-1650). Often one would express this concept as the need to establish the X,Y, and Z coordinates.

Universally accepted common survey Datums are essential for the efficient sharing of engineering and geospatial data for developing and operating a modern transportation system. A geodetic Datum is an abstract coordinate system with a reference surface (such as an ellipsoid) that serves to provide known locations to begin surveys and create maps.
According to NGS, a geodetic Datum is “A set of constants specifying the coordinate system used for geodetic control…” A geometric Datum, such as NAD 83, “has no direct dependence on the gravity field of the earth”.
